数据库吞吐量是指数据库系统在单位时间内处理事务的数量,通常以每秒处理的查询或事务数来衡量。它是衡量数据库性能的一个重要指标,反映了数据库系统在处理大量数据请求时的效率。
具体来说,数据库吞吐量可以包括以下几个方面:
1. 查询吞吐量:指数据库系统每秒可以处理的查询数量。
2. 事务吞吐量:指数据库系统每秒可以处理的事务数量,一个事务可能包含多个查询。
3. 数据吞吐量:指数据库系统每秒可以处理的数据量,这可能涉及到数据插入、更新或删除。
数据库吞吐量受到多种因素的影响,包括:
硬件资源:如CPU、内存、磁盘I/O等。
数据库设计:包括索引优化、查询优化等。
网络带宽:如果数据库分布在不同的服务器上,网络带宽也是一个重要因素。
并发用户数:即同时访问数据库的用户数量。
提高数据库吞吐量通常需要从硬件升级、数据库优化、查询优化等多个方面入手。